The Veterans’ Support Centre provides professional advice and assistance to veterans, serving members, ex-members of the Defence Forces and their dependents, seeking to obtain entitlements under the Veterans’ Entitlements Act 1986 as Amended (VEA), the Military Rehabilitation and Compensation Act (MRCA) and the Defence Related Claims Act (DRCA).
We do this in accordance with the Mission, Role and Objectives of the National RSL. The considerable expenses associated with maintaining the office are kindly met by the Currumbin Palm Beach RSL Sub-branch.
All our Advocate and Welfare staff are predominately volunteers who have attended Department of Veterans’ Affairs sponsored training courses.
The service covers disability pensions, compensation payments, associated allowances, income support payments and medical treatment which may be available to entitled veterans, members and ex-members of the Defence Forces and their dependants.
The Centre can provide limited advice to Commonwealth and Allied veterans, those veterans will normally be referred to local branches of expatriate associations who would normally have more expertise in what benefits their home country provides for its veterans.
